Defense Credit Union Council Conference Kicks Off at JW Marriott Desert Springs

PALM DESERT, Calif. – The Defense Credit Union Council’s Annual Conference kicked off Tuesday at the JW Marriott Desert Springs Resort here.

To begin begin the meeting, participants were invited to compete in DCUC’s 2025 VADM Vincent Lascara Golf Tournament.

“DCUC’s annual golf tournament, sponsored by TruStage and Aries Fraud Solutions, continues a special tradition of camaraderie among credit unions while supporting DCUC’s 2025 Conference Charity of choice, Fisher House. This year’s golf tournament raised a total of $1255 through the purchase of mulligans and gimme strings,” DCUC said.

“Our Annual Conference is more than just a gathering — it’s a powerful reminder of who we are and why we serve,” said Anthony Hernandez, DCUC President/CEO. “We’re proud to continue this one-of-a-kind tradition with our member credit unions, united in our shared mission to support the financial well-being of our nation’s military, veterans, and their families. From the golf tournament to the sessions ahead, this week reflects the strength, camaraderie, and purpose that define the defense credit union community.”

DCUC’s Annual Conference was first hosted from Sept. 17-19, 1963, at the Mayflower Hotel in Washington. This initial gathering took place shortly after DCUC’s formation, addressing the need for an organization within the credit union industry and movement that understands and could effectively champion all credit unions’ needs and interests dedicated to best serving our Nation’s military and veteran communities, DCUC explained.

“Since that time, DCUC has not only remained the industry’s trusted resource for all military and veterans matters but has transformed into a robust association advocating for all credit unions through proactive and defensive representation. By increasing its engagement with top legislative and regulatory leaders at both state and federal levels, DCUC continues to ensure its members’ voices are heard and supported,” DCUC noted.

DCUC’s Annual Conference plays a large role in DCUC’s overall mission and commitment to member value, the trade group said.

“During the conference, DCUC and its guest speakers provide attendees with the DoD and military perspective on credit union issues while hosting thought-provoking keynote presentations, exciting networking events, and education opportunities. Attendees will also connect face-to-face with other credit union CEOs, executives, and top decision-makers within the credit union industry. In addition to the general sessions, DCUC’s corporate sponsors will provide educational presentations sharing insights and resources to help grow and improve credit unions’ business,” DCUC said.
